1958 Land Rover Series 1 88in
Recently 
imported from Australia; UK registered; part restored late Series 1; engine runs 
but in need of attention to transmission
Just as you like to find 
them, this hot-climate Land Rover is in super-sound order underneath and has 
already benefitted from lots of restoration work.
The chassis and 
bulkhead are commendably rust-free and nicely prepared and it has had a new 
distributor, coil and attention under the bonnet to get it into running 
order.
It currently has no water in the radiator, so we have only run it 
for a few seconds, but it shouldn't be too much work to get it ticking over 
sweetly. The transmission appears to be stuck in four wheel drive and the usual 
work on the brakes will be needed but this is a terrific basis to get a nice 
late Series 1 up and running at modest cost.
It comes with a BMIHT 
Heritage Certificate which lists it as a CKD export to Australia in 1958, 
destined for dealer Gardiner Caffn . It was assembled by Pressed Metals via 
Grenville Motors in Sydney.
Now UK registered, it comes with a current 
V5C and could be on the road in time for the warmer 
weather...
